Job Summary
We are seeking a Process Engineer with a BS Degree in mechanical or chemical engineering and at least 2 years of experience in operations or engineering. Responsibilities include optimizing manufacturing processes using Six Sigma methodologies, supporting new product development, and managing improvement projects. Strong analytical, project management, and collaborative skills required. Salary range is $82,175 - $100,300.
Required Qualifications
- Minimum of two (2) years of experience in operations, engineering, or a related field.
- Experience with statistical analysis, statistical process controls, SPC, DOE, FMEA, and MSE.
- Ability to develop, implement, monitor, measure, and control functional improvement plans.
- Problem solving, decision analysis, situation appraisal skills and strong project management skills and ability to manage multiple concurrent priorities.
- Lead in a positive and collaborative manner and ability to influence others.
- Approachable, effective in giving/receiving feedback.
- Strong presentation and facilitation skills.
- Strong PC skills – MS Office, Lotus Notes, MINITAB, AutoCAD, QSI and QIS experience a plus.
- Previous ISO 9001-2000 experience with implementation, improvement, and sustainment.
- Flexibility on work hours (on call after hours/weekend as needed)
Desired Qualifications
- Previous Six Sigma exposure/experience. Green Belt / Black Belt certification is a plus.
- Experience in a 24/7 environment is preferred.
- Experience with Controls, instrumentation, PLC knowledge also a plus.
- Previous experience with PSA / web based processes.
- Web handling experience
